Weekend over NO gambling 👍
We'll I know it's only been 3 days but I went through the weekend without gambling would have to be the first time in over 26 years !! I thought tonight I am actually guaranteed to have cash still in my bank and I did not miss out on anything by not gambling - BUT I have walked more kms in the past 2 days than 2 weeks
so a small achievement but one I will just give myself a little pat in the back for.

Well weekend number 2 started tonight for me and I will be brutally honest I would have gone to the pokies after work as I have done so often but I made the decision to leave my money and atm card home today which utimately turned into a good decision because I just really wanted to go. I got home and still had this urge but my son bless him
said let's walk so we did for an hour and a half and now I'm too worn out to go anywhere. I don't know if he sensed my struggle tonight but I was so grateful he asked the question. It made me realize it's going to be a hard couple of days but I am going to try so bloody hard and hope by the time Monday comes around I can be just a little tiny bit proud of my self for not gambling.

My strategies cleary did not work I caved and went the casino with family for dinner tonight and spent a huge amount of money. I felt guilty the whole time but I kept doing it I don't understand why I would do this feeling like an absolute loser the whole time so everything I achieved this week was for nothing and again I absolute loathe myself.
Help please !!!

If I had to dismantle the situation, I would begin by saying your first and biggest mistake was going to the casino to have dinner. The second mistake was convincing yourself you would only sneek in for a quick $100 punt.
As a gambler you need to put obstacles in front of you. Obstacles like not going to gambling venues. There's lots of great places to have dinner.
Ok let's have another go now.

Well done on the self-exclusion and making an appointment with a counsellor! Another thing that could be helpful is downloading Gamban on your mobile and computer, which blocks gambling apps and websites.
I know its easier said than done but please try to be kind to yourself. Going to the casino for dinner wasn't stupid, it was human. The take away is that it made you realise that is not an option for you, at least in the meantime, and it took you to these other two magnificent steps towards where you rather be. One step back, two steps forward.
